Bible Verse
Mark 10:43-45 (NIV): "Not so with you. Instead, whoever wants to become great among you must be your servant, and whoever wants to be first must be slave of all. For even the Son of Man did not come to be served, but to serve, and to give his life as a ransom for many."
Meaning
This powerful message from the book of Mark portrays the profound wisdom Jesus shared about the essence of servanthood and humility. In a world where power and prestige often define success, Jesus flips the script by illustrating that true greatness stems from serving others. He exemplifies this by His own life, demonstrating that His mission was to serve and give, ultimately for the salvation of all.
Jesus’ teachings challenge us to rethink our understanding of leadership and success. They urge us to embrace humility and consider the needs of others. In this light, we become conduits of God’s love and peace. As we serve, we find a unique fulfillment that worldly achievements cannot provide, and we step into a legacy that transcends temporal boundaries.
Moreover, through servanthood, Jesus leads us towards His peace, a state of being distinct from human perceptions of peace. This divine peace surpasses all understanding and becomes real when we trust in Him, living in a way that mirrors His love and compassion for humanity. Through our actions, we contribute to a ripple effect of kindness and peace within our communities, embodying the profound teachings of Jesus.
Actions to Take
-
Practice daily acts of kindness: Make a conscious effort to serve someone each day, whether through a kind word, a helping hand, or a thoughtful gesture.
-
Volunteer in your community: Find a local organization that aligns with your passion and dedicate some time to uplift those in need.
-
Offer your talents: Use your unique gifts to serve your church, neighborhood, or any group that could benefit from what you can provide.
-
Prioritize listening: Build peace by truly listening to others, valuing their stories and perspectives.
-
Cultivate a servant heart in your family: Encourage acts of service within your home and model the teachings of Jesus daily.
